Prepare Required Documents for Car Registration in California

Before you begin the car registration process in California, it’s crucial to gather all the necessary documents and ensure they are accurate and up to date. The state of California requires specific paperwork for vehicle registration, including proof of ownership, identification, and insurance. Among the documents you’ll need are your car’s title, a valid driver’s license or state ID, and proof of insurance. Additionally, you might require a bill of sale if purchasing from a private seller. It’s essential to ensure these documents are original and contain all the necessary information, such as accurate VIN numbers, which can be double-checked through a mobile VIN inspection service. Remember, the DMV may request additional documentation, so having everything in order beforehand will save you time and potential headaches.
